A leading catering company in Greater London is seeking a Relief Chef/Catering Manager to support site-based teams during term-time. This role offers flexibility with no weekend work and a rate of £17.50 per hour for 30 hours a week.

The ideal candidate will ensure food quality and health standards are met, while also supervising teams and supporting day-to-day operations in schools.

Opportunities for professional development and employee discounts are also offered.
